My mother and I would definitely recommend Lynne. She was very thoughtful and respectful at all times. She listened to my mother and allowed her to explain her difficulties. She was very diplomatic in allowing both of us (patient and carer) to express any concerns relating to products my mother used and possible alternatives. She ensured that she fully understood my mother's problems. She supervised my mother changing her ostomy bag without judgement and checked that the area around her stoma was healthy. By observing & examining my mother, Lynne was able to suggest an alternative to the ostomy bag she is currently using. Lynne concluded her visit by summarising what she was going to do (send samples of a different - flat bag) with reference numbers for future orders through NAMS and said to get in touch if there was anything else. Lynne observed COVID guidelines wearing a mask herself and I also wore a mask during her visit as my mother's carer. Previous visits from Stoma nurses have not been so productive possibly because my mother didn't feel she was being listened to respectfully without judgement. My mother is a very determined and independent lady even at almost 100. Lynne's visit was very positive and I wouldn't hesitate to contact her again should my mother need another review.
